+ (nullable NSString *)generateCodeVerifier {
  return [OIDTokenUtilities randomURLSafeStringWithSize:kCodeVerifierBytes];
}

+ (nullable NSString *)generateState {
  return [OIDTokenUtilities randomURLSafeStringWithSize:kStateSizeBytes];
}

+ (nullable NSString *)codeChallengeS256ForVerifier:(NSString *)codeVerifier {
  if (!codeVerifier) {
    return nil;
  }
  // generates the code_challenge per spec https://tools.ietf.org/html/rfc7636#section-4.2
  // code_challenge = BASE64URL-ENCODE(SHA256(ASCII(code_verifier)))
  // NB. the ASCII conversion on the code_verifier entropy was done at time of generation.
    NSData *sha256Verifier = [OIDTokenUtilities sha256:codeVerifier];
  return [OIDTokenUtilities encodeBase64urlNoPadding:sha256Verifier];
}

/*
 * Authorize a user in exchange for a token with provided OIDServiceConfiguration
 */
- (void)authorizeWithConfiguration: (OIDServiceConfiguration *) configuration
                       redirectUrl: (NSString *) redirectUrl
                          clientId: (NSString *) clientId
                      clientSecret: (NSString *) clientSecret
                            scopes: (NSArray *) scopes
                          useNonce: (BOOL *) useNonce
                           usePKCE: (BOOL *) usePKCE
              additionalParameters: (NSDictionary *_Nullable) additionalParameters
              skipCodeExchange: (BOOL) skipCodeExchange
                           resolve: (RCTPromiseResolveBlock) resolve
                            reject: (RCTPromiseRejectBlock)  reject
{

    NSString *codeVerifier = usePKCE ? [[self class] generateCodeVerifier] : nil;
    NSString *codeChallenge = usePKCE ? [[self class] codeChallengeS256ForVerifier:codeVerifier] : nil;
    NSString *nonce = useNonce ? [[self class] generateState] : nil;

    // builds authentication request
    OIDAuthorizationRequest *request =
    [[OIDAuthorizationRequest alloc] initWithConfiguration:configuration
                                                  clientId:clientId
                                              clientSecret:clientSecret
                                                     scope:[OIDScopeUtilities scopesWithArray:scopes]
                                               redirectURL:[NSURL URLWithString:redirectUrl]
                                              responseType:OIDResponseTypeCode
                                                     state:[[self class] generateState]
                                                     nonce:nonce
                                              codeVerifier:codeVerifier
                                             codeChallenge:codeChallenge
                                      codeChallengeMethod: usePKCE ? OIDOAuthorizationRequestCodeChallengeMethodS256 : nil
                                      additionalParameters:additionalParameters];

    // performs authentication request
    id<UIApplicationDelegate, RNAppAuthAuthorizationFlowManager> appDelegate = (id<UIApplicationDelegate, RNAppAuthAuthorizationFlowManager>)[UIApplication sharedApplication].delegate;
    if (![[appDelegate class] conformsToProtocol:@protocol(RNAppAuthAuthorizationFlowManager)]) {
        [NSException raise:@"RNAppAuth Missing protocol conformance"
                    format:@"%@ does not conform to RNAppAuthAuthorizationFlowManager", appDelegate];
    }
    appDelegate.authorizationFlowManagerDelegate = self;
    __weak typeof(self) weakSelf = self;

    taskId = [UIApplication.sharedApplication beginBackgroundTaskWithExpirationHandler:^{
        [UIApplication.sharedApplication endBackgroundTask:taskId];
        taskId = UIBackgroundTaskInvalid;
    }];

    UIViewController *presentingViewController = appDelegate.window.rootViewController.view.window ? appDelegate.window.rootViewController : appDelegate.window.rootViewController.presentedViewController;

    if (skipCodeExchange) {
        _currentSession = [OIDAuthorizationService presentAuthorizationRequest:request
                                   presentingViewController:presentingViewController
                                                    callback:^(OIDAuthorizationResponse *_Nullable authorizationResponse, NSError *_Nullable error) {
                                                       typeof(self) strongSelf = weakSelf;
                                                       strongSelf->_currentSession = nil;
                                                       [UIApplication.sharedApplication endBackgroundTask:taskId];
                                                       taskId = UIBackgroundTaskInvalid;
                                                       if (authorizationResponse) {
                                                           resolve([self formatAuthorizationResponse:authorizationResponse withCodeVerifier:codeVerifier]);
                                                       } else {
                                                           reject([self getErrorCode: error defaultCode:@"authentication_failed"],
                                                                  [error localizedDescription], error);
                                                       }
                                                   }]; // end [OIDAuthState presentAuthorizationRequest:request
    } else {
        _currentSession = [OIDAuthState authStateByPresentingAuthorizationRequest:request
                                presentingViewController:presentingViewController
                                                callback:^(OIDAuthState *_Nullable authState,
                                                            NSError *_Nullable error) {
                                                    typeof(self) strongSelf = weakSelf;
                                                    strongSelf->_currentSession = nil;
                                                    [UIApplication.sharedApplication endBackgroundTask:taskId];
                                                    taskId = UIBackgroundTaskInvalid;
                                                    if (authState) {
                                                        resolve([self formatResponse:authState.lastTokenResponse
                                                            withAuthResponse:authState.lastAuthorizationResponse]);
                                                    } else {
                                                        reject(@"authentication_failed", [error localizedDescription], error);
                                                    }
                                                }]; // end [OIDAuthState authStateByPresentingAuthorizationRequest:request
    }
}

- (NSString*)getErrorCode: (NSError*) error defaultCode: (NSString *) defaultCode {
    if ([[error domain] isEqualToString:OIDOAuthAuthorizationErrorDomain]) {
        switch ([error code]) {
            case OIDErrorCodeOAuthAuthorizationInvalidRequest:
              return @"invalid_request";
            case OIDErrorCodeOAuthAuthorizationUnauthorizedClient:
              return @"unauthorized_client";
            case OIDErrorCodeOAuthAuthorizationAccessDenied:
              return @"access_denied";
            case OIDErrorCodeOAuthAuthorizationUnsupportedResponseType:
              return @"unsupported_response_type";
            case OIDErrorCodeOAuthAuthorizationAuthorizationInvalidScope:
              return @"invalid_scope";
            case OIDErrorCodeOAuthAuthorizationServerError:
              return @"server_error";
            case OIDErrorCodeOAuthAuthorizationTemporarilyUnavailable:
              return @"temporarily_unavailable";
        }
    } else if ([[error domain] isEqualToString:OIDOAuthTokenErrorDomain]) {
        switch ([error code]) {
            case OIDErrorCodeOAuthTokenInvalidRequest:
              return @"invalid_request";
            case OIDErrorCodeOAuthTokenInvalidClient:
              return @"invalid_client";
            case OIDErrorCodeOAuthTokenInvalidGrant:
              return @"invalid_grant";
            case OIDErrorCodeOAuthTokenUnauthorizedClient:
              return @"unauthorized_client";
            case OIDErrorCodeOAuthTokenUnsupportedGrantType:
              return @"unsupported_grant_type";
            case OIDErrorCodeOAuthTokenInvalidScope:
              return @"invalid_scope";
        }
    } else if ([[error domain] isEqualToString:OIDOAuthRegistrationErrorDomain]) {
        switch ([error code]) {
            case OIDErrorCodeOAuthRegistrationInvalidRequest:
              return @"invalid_request";
            case OIDErrorCodeOAuthRegistrationInvalidRedirectURI:
              return @"invalid_redirect_uri";
            case OIDErrorCodeOAuthRegistrationInvalidClientMetadata:
              return @"invalid_client_metadata";
        }
    }

    return defaultCode;
}
